滨螺(Littorina littorea)中的寄生虫与个性:感染状态与平均大胆程度相关,但与重复性无关。

Parasites and personality in periwinkles (Littorina littorea): Infection status is associated with mean-level boldness but not repeatability.

作者信息

Seaman Ben, Briffa Mark

机构信息

Marine Biology & Ecology Research Centre, Plymouth University, Plymouth PL3 8AA, UK.

Marine Biology & Ecology Research Centre, Plymouth University, Plymouth PL3 8AA, UK.

出版信息

Behav Processes. 2015 Jun;115:132-4. doi: 10.1016/j.beproc.2015.03.014. Epub 2015 Mar 31.

DOI:10.1016/j.beproc.2015.03.014
PMID:25839751
Abstract

We demonstrate the presence of animal personality in an inter-tidal gastropod, Littorina littorea, both in a sample of individuals infected by the trematode Cryptocotyle lingua and in an uninfected sample. On average infected individuals behaved more cautiously than individuals free of infection, but the parasite did not affect repeatability. Although the parasite is not associated with greater diversity of behaviour amongst infected individuals, infection might be associated with state-dependent personality differences between infected and non-infected individuals.
